When is the best season to plant watermelons in the south?

Watermelon is a common fruit and is widely grown in the south of my country. Its cultivation generally includes several steps such as variety selection, seed production and seedling raising, land preparation and transplanting.

When is watermelon sown in the south?

As the saying goes, "Around the Qingming Festival, plant melons and beans." If watermelons are planted in the south, it is usually done in April and May . The climate at this time is suitable. Generally speaking, as long as the temperature can be maintained between 18-35℃, continuous planting can be carried out.

When is watermelon harvested in the south?

Due to the warmer climate in the south, the watermelons grown there mature a little earlier and can usually be eaten at the end of June, while watermelons in the north only mature in mid-July .

Key points of watermelon cultivation technology

1. Warm water germination

Before sowing watermelons in the south, you can soak the seeds in warm water at 55°C, wash them and place them in a sunny place to dry for half an hour, then spread them flat and place them on a wet cloth to germinate.

2. Planting

When the young shoots grow to 0.5cm, they can be sown. Before sowing, sufficient water needs to be poured on the soil. After sowing, cover the seeds with a layer of fine soil and finally cover them with plastic film.

3. Seedling cultivation

During the planting period of southern watermelons, seedlings need to be raised in time, and rotted manure needs to be mixed into the nutrient soil. The soil needs to be moisturizing and heat-insulating, and the ambient temperature should be maintained at around 20-30℃.
